Hoeger completes Basic Combat Training and Advanced Individual Training

Pvt. 2 Andrew T. Hoeger of Horace, N.D., North Dakota Army National Guard.
Bismarck, ND – Pvt. 2 Andrew T. Hoeger of Horace, N.D., has completed Basic Combat Training and Advanced Individual Training for the North Dakota Army National Guard.

Hoeger attended Basic Combat Training for 10 weeks at Fort Benning, Ga, and then continued on to Advanced Individual Training which consisted of 10 weeks of military occupational schooling at Fort Gordon, Ga, graduating December 14, 2011.

Prior to his training, Hoeger was assigned to the Recruit Training Company in Fargo, N.D., which prepared him for his military training by learning basic combat and Soldier tasks. Since the completion of his training, Hoeger has been assigned to 426th Sig Net Spt Co. in Fargo, as a Cable Systems Installer/Maintainer (25L).

Hoeger graduated from West Fargo High School in 2011. Hoeger’s parents are Dan and Tammie Hoeger of Horace, N.D.
